People have decided to remove Modi, says Rahul

Congress president Rahul Gandhi Friday asserted that Prime Minister Narendra Modi would be "removed from Delhi" and his party would form the government after the Lok Sabha polls.

On the final lap of his election campaign in the Congress-JDS alliance ruled Karnataka, Gandhi also hit out at Modi for "what he has done" to his "guru", BJP stalwart L K Advani, saying that he should be "ashamed" of it.

Gandhi addressed rallies at Raichur and Chikkodi in north Karnataka and is not scheduled to again campaign in the state, which will go to the second phase of polls on April 23.

The first leg of the elections was held on Thursday.

At his rally in Raichur,Gandhi said, "People have decided in 2019 that in Karnataka, Congress and JD(S), in Andhra Pradesh Naidu (Chandrababu Naidu) and across the country those who are fighting against BJP, they will win. Narendra Modi will be removed from Delhi."
Gandhi, who addressed a rally in Gujarat earlier in the day said, "People have decided. I'm telling you people of Gujarat have decided, I am coming from Gujarat. There is an undercurrent in favour of Congress in Gujarat."
Assuring Congress and JDS workers that the alliance of the two parties would win here (in Karnataka), he said, "in Delhi, Congress will form the government."
Narendra Modi speaks about dharma, but see what he has done with Advani. He should be ashamed."
"He does not even do Namaste to him (Advani), he looks at the other side. Then he speaks about dharma."
Accusing Modi of not having fulfilled any of the promises he made, Gandhi said "he has destroyed crores of people,he has spread hate in the country, he spreads hate wherever he goes."
"Only if Narendra Modi goes, this country will be free, keep this in mind."
